VEA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2023 in Review

1,880 of the 6,275 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Vanguard FTSE Developed Markets ETF (VEA) for Q1 2023, worth a combined $83.8B — down 0.28% from $84B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 143 funds opened new VEA positions and 70 closed out — a net gain of 73 holders — while 872 added to existing stakes and 692 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Envestnet Asset Management, adding an estimated $1.36B. The largest seller was Bank of America, cutting an estimated $682M.
